What Are the Signs You Need USTA League-Specific Training?

If you find yourself losing matches despite having solid practice sessions, you might benefit from league-specific training. USTA league play presents unique challenges like dealing with match pressure, adapting to different playing styles, and managing the mental aspects of competition. A specialized trainer can help you bridge the gap between practice skills and match performance.

You should also consider league training if you're struggling with specific match scenarios that don't come up in casual play. This includes serving under pressure, returning aggressive serves, playing points tactically rather than just hitting shots, and managing the physical demands of longer matches. League trainers understand these situations and can create practice scenarios that prepare you for real competition.

How Does USTA League Training Differ from Regular Tennis Lessons?

USTA league training focuses heavily on match preparation and competitive strategy. While regular lessons might emphasize stroke development and general improvement, league training includes match simulation, pressure point practice, and tactical preparation for different opponent types. Your trainer will help you develop game plans based on your strengths and learn to exploit common weaknesses at your playing level.

League training also addresses the mental game more extensively than casual instruction. This includes developing pre-match routines, staying focused during long matches, and maintaining confidence after losing close sets. USTA league training helps you understand the unique aspects of organized competition and prepares you to handle the increased intensity and structure of league matches.

What Specific Skills Does League Training Develop?

League trainers focus on consistency under pressure, which is often more important than hitting spectacular winners. You'll work on maintaining your technique when tired or nervous, developing reliable serves and returns, and building the endurance needed for competitive matches. The training emphasizes percentage tennis - making smart shot choices that minimize unforced errors while still applying pressure to opponents.

Strategic elements receive significant attention in league training. This includes learning to analyze opponents quickly, adjusting your game plan during matches, and understanding when to be aggressive versus when to play conservatively.
